A RESOLUTION COMMENDING AND CONGRATULATING THE MISSISSIPPI SCHOOL FOR THE DEAF BULLDOGS FOOTBALL TEAM UPON WINNING THE NATIONAL CHAMPIONSHIP.

     WHEREAS, the 2015 Mississippi School for the Deaf Bulldogs Football Team punctuated an excellent season by winning the 2015 National Deaf Interscholastic Athletic Association 8-Man National Championship, achieving the highest order of national acclaim and honor, while earning themselves a permanent place in the school's athletic history books; and

     WHEREAS, the Bulldogs were unstoppable against fellow 8-man teams, recording an 8-0 record over the course of the season; and

     WHEREAS, this Bulldogs team has demonstrated the highest measure of dedication and commitment to their team, playing true football day in and day out, in practices and in their games; and

     WHEREAS, an exceptionally talented team, the 2015 Bulldogs have a long history of excellence; recently, their accolades include the 2013 National Deaf Interscholastic Athletic Association 8-Man National Championship and the 2014 NDIAA 8-Man National Champion Runner up; and

     WHEREAS, led by Head Coach Gordon Weir and Assistant Coach John McMahon, the national championship roster includes three  All-Americans, including:  Ricky Church, Jerome Smith and 2015 National Championship MVP Darius Trice; and 

     WHEREAS, it is the policy of the House of Representatives to recognize and honor the achievements of student athletes such as the Mississippi School for the Deaf Bulldogs Football Team who have brought honor to their school, their community and to the State of Mississippi:

     N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ES OF THE STATE OF MISSISSIPPI, That we do hereby commend and congratulate the Mississippi School for the Deaf Bulldogs Football Team for completing an excellent 8-0 winning season, capturing the National Deaf Interscholastic Athletic Association 8-Man National Championship, and extend best wishes to the team and coaches for continued success in all of their future athletic and academic endeavors.

     B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ED, That copies of this resolution be furnished to Head Coach Gordon Weir, Mississippi School for the Deaf Athletic Director Holly Reichle and to the members of the Capitol Press Corps.
